Specs:
- Resolution: 3440 x 1440 (UWQHD, 21:9 aspect ratio)
- Refresh Rate: 240Hz
- Panel Type: OLED (W-OLED)
- Response Time: 0.03ms (GtG)
- Curvature: 800R
- Brightness: 275 nits (typical), up to 1300 nits peak (APL 1.5%)
- Stand Type: L-shaped ergonomic stand with height, tilt, and swivel adjustments; VESA mount compatible (100x100mm)
- Ports:
- 2x HDMI 2.1
- 1x DisplayPort 1.4
- 1x USB Type-C (65W power delivery, DP Alt Mode)
- 2x USB-A 3.0
- 1x Headphone jack (4-pole, supports stereo headphone and mono microphone)
- 1x RJ45 GbE (Ethernet)

Ultimately anyone you email or speak to on the phone has no power to issue a refund, tell you the status of an order besides what the website shows (which will give conflicting info with their emails they send out).. I contend that no company has ongoing issues like this unless this is their operating procedure.
If you have signed up for text contact they will tell you that you can cancel an order and get refunded by selecting a numbered option in the text. You can't. The refund will never come. Your instinct will be to contact customer support through email or maybe even call. They can't help you and your request will be sent to another department. * Strange you just can't contact the proper department.
You might be told your refund request has been received and will take 'x' business days to issue a refund. My experience? It won't. You need to contact your payment provider. If you used PayPal, they give LG 20 business days to respond. Keep in mind that's with documentation and screenshots that LG has issued a refund. Which your payment provider knows that LG has not.
LG will stop your shipping at the delivery company if they say it was a price mistake. You will wait 40 days minimum for a refund for a product you never received.
I'm not saying every order is going to be like this but their process is to delay and make refunds extremely frustrating. It's quiet understood on deal forums that the status information on their website does not reflect what stage the item actually is in.
